Sonia Delaunay and the Orphism Movement
Sonia Delaunay emerged as a central figure in the early 20th-century avant-garde through her innovative approach to color and abstraction. Alongside her husband Robert Delaunay, she co-founded the Orphism movement, which sought to express the spiritual and emotional dimensions of art through pure color and abstract forms. This artistic philosophy represented a significant departure from traditional representational art, positioning color as the primary subject of artistic exploration.
